Test lanes are specific areas within a controlled testing environment used to conduct trials or experiments to ensure that products, prototypes, or systems meet established standards before market release.
The main types of test lanes include emissions test lanes, brake test lanes, suspension test lanes, headlight alignment test lanes, and alignment test lanes, among others. Emissions test lanes are dedicated areas where vehicles are assessed for exhaust emissions to ensure compliance with environmental regulations. These lanes can accommodate a range of vehicle types, including cars, motorcycles, trucks, and buses. They utilize various technologies, from manual to automated systems, to perform the necessary tests.

Tariffs are impacting the test lanes market by increasing the cost of imported sensors, testing rollers, alignment systems, emission analyzers, and control software hardware. Vehicle inspection authorities and testing centers in North America and Europe are particularly affected due to reliance on imported testing equipment, while Asia-Pacific suppliers face pricing pressure on exports. These tariffs are raising setup costs and slowing modernization projects. However, they are also encouraging domestic equipment manufacturing, regional system integration, and innovation in software-driven and automated testing solutions.

The test lanes market size has grown strongly in recent years. It will grow from $2.33 billion in 2025 to $2.49 billion in 2026 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.8%. The growth in the historic period can be attributed to regulatory vehicle inspections, road safety enforcement, adoption of manual test systems, expansion of vehicle fleets, urban mobility growth.
The test lanes market size is expected to see strong growth in the next few years. It will grow to $3.21 billion in 2030 at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 6.5%. The growth in the forecast period can be attributed to ev adoption testing needs, stricter emission norms, smart inspection centers, automation in testing facilities, connected vehicle diagnostics. Major trends in the forecast period include shift toward automated test lanes, expansion of emissions testing infrastructure, integration of digital inspection systems, growth of ev testing requirements, demand for high-throughput lanes.
The growing vehicle manufacturing industry is anticipated to drive the expansion of the test lane market. Vehicle manufacturing involves designing, producing, and assembling motor vehicles to meet safety, performance, and regulatory standards. This sector is experiencing growth due to rising global demand, technological advancements, urbanization, and the increasing shift toward electric and autonomous vehicles. Test lanes are essential in this context as they assess vehicles for safety, emissions, and performance standards, ensuring compliance with road safety and environmental regulations. For example, in January 2024, the Society of Motor Manufacturers and Traders (SMMT), a UK-based trade association, reported that UK vehicle production reached 1,025,474 units in 2023, including 905,117 cars and 120,357 commercial vehicles. This represents a 17.0% increase from the previous year. Consequently, the growth in vehicle manufacturing is fueling the expansion of the test lane market.
Key players in the test lane market are focusing on incorporating digital technologies, such as virtual testing facilities, to improve testing accuracy and efficiency while cutting operational costs. Virtual testing facilities are advanced systems that create digital simulations of real-world driving conditions, enabling precise, safe, and cost-effective vehicle testing without physical test lanes. For instance, in July 2024, VI-grade SRL, a Germany-based company specializing in real-time simulation and driving simulators, launched the VI-grade Virtual Proving Ground for VI-WorldSim. This advanced virtual testing facility is designed for automotive engineers and includes features such as an 8.6 km high-speed ring, a 2 km highway simulation, and specialized areas for evaluating ride quality, handling, and ADAS. The platform provides realistic simulations of various road conditions and integrates with existing vehicle development processes, aiming to accelerate innovation while reducing the time and costs associated with physical prototyping and testing.
In January 2023, Stertil Group, a Netherlands-based manufacturer of heavy-duty vehicle lifts and loading bay dock products, acquired Beissbarth GmbH for an undisclosed amount. This acquisition is intended to strengthen Stertil Group's portfolio by offering advanced testing and service equipment for automotive maintenance providers and OEMs, thereby enhancing its ability to provide comprehensive solutions in the vehicle equipment sector. Beissbarth GmbH is a Germany-based manufacturer known for premium testing and service equipment used in test lanes for automotive workshops and manufacturers.
